
/* CSSƒŠƒZƒbƒg */html,body,div,span,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,abbr,address,cite,code,del,dfn,em,img,ins,kbd,q,samp,small,strong,sub,sup,var,b,i,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,figcaption,figure,footer,header,hgroup,menu,nav,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;outline:0;font-size:100%;}body{line-height:1}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:none}a{margin:0;padding:0;font-size:100%;vertical-align:baseline;}del{text-decoration:line-through}abbr[title],dfn[title]{border-bottom:1px dotted;cursor:help}hr{display:block;height:1px;border:0;border-top:1px solid #ccc;margin:1em 0;padding:0}input,select{vertical-align:middle}


/* ˆê”ÊE‹¤’ÊÝ’è */
html {width:100%;}
body { font:14px "ƒqƒ‰ƒMƒmŠpƒS Pro W3","Hiragino Kaku Gothic Pro",'ƒƒCƒŠƒI',Meiryo,Helvetica,Arial,Sans-Serif; color:#333; background:#FFF; width:100%; text-align:left;-webkit-text-size-adjust: 100%;}
img { border:none;}

#loginheader { width:100%; text-align:center; background:url(../images/loginheaderImg-bg.gif) repeat-x top;}
	#loginheader p { display:block; width:1024px; padding:0; margin:0 auto; text-align: center;}

#wrap { width:100%; text-align:center;}
	#wrapinner {width:864px; margin:0 auto; padding:5px 80px 20px 80px; text-align:center; text-align:left;}
	#wrapinner iframe { float:left; border:1px solid #CCC; width:560px; height:455px;}

#login_container { float: right; width:250px; text-align:center; background-color:#FFFFFF;}
	#login_container-inner { padding:30px 10px 20px 10px; margin-bottom:40px;}
	#login_container-inner table { width:100%; margin-bottom:30px;}
	#login_container-inner th { padding:4px 0; text-align:right; font-size:12px; font-weight: normal;}
	#login_container-inner td { padding:4px 0;}
	#btnBox { width:100%; text-align:center;}
	#btnBox input { display:block; margin:0 auto; padding:0; text-indent:-100em; width:115px; height:28px; text-align:left; border:none; background:url(../images/btn_login.png) no-repeat center; background-color:#0084bf; cursor:pointer;}
	#btnBox input:hover {background-color:#10516d;}

#passwordForgot { display:block; width:100%; padding:40px 0 20px 0; margin:0 auto; text-align: center; clear:both; font-size:12px;}
	#passwordForgot p a { text-decoration:none; padding:0 4px;}
	#passwordForgot p a:hover { text-decoration: underline;}

#footerFix { width:100%; text-align:center; background:#0084BF;}
	#footerFix p { display:block; width:1024px; padding:30px 0 80px 0; margin:0 auto; text-align: center; font:14px Arial, Helvetica, sans-serif;}


/* ‹¤’Ê—v‘f */
.cb { height:1px; display:block; clear:both; font-size:1px; line-height:1px; overflow:hidden; width:100%;}
.f10 { font-size:10px;}
.f12 { font-size:12px;}
.f13 { font-size:12px;}
.f14 { font-size:14px;}
.f16 { font-size:16px;}
.f18 { font-size:18px;}
.f20 { font-size:20px;}
.f22 { font-size:22px;}
.f24 { font-size:24px;}
.f28 { font-size:28px;}
.f32 { font-size:32px;}
.f36 { font-size:36px;}
.blue { color:#00719F;}
.red { color:#CE0000;}
.orange { color:#FF9900;}
.purple { color:#6812CD;}
.green { color:#006737;}
.tac { text-align:center;}
.tar { text-align:right;}
.tal { text-align:left;}
.fb { font-weight:bold;}
.fbn { font-weight: normal;}
.fr { float:right;}
.fl { float:left;}
.fg { font-family:Arial, Helvetica, sans-serif;}
.iv { filter: alpha(opacity=0); -moz-opacity:0; opacity:0;}
.btn {}